PURPOSE : A method for manufacturing cold-rolled and galvanized steel plates for a car outer panel is provided to achieve excellent bake-hardening capacity by controlling cooling rate in a cooling section comprising a plurality of cooling zones that can be separately controlled. CONSTITUTION : A method for manufacturing cold-rolled and galvanized steel plates for a car outer panel is as follows. A cold-rolled steel plate is formed out of a hot-rolled material that comprises C of 0.0015-0.0030 weight%, Si 0.01 weight% or less, Mn of 0.2-0.4 weight%, P 0.05 weight% or less, S 0.01 weight% or less, Ti 0.02 weight% or less, Nb 0.015 weight% or less, B of 0.0010-0.0015 weight%, N 100ppm or less, and Fe and other inevitable impurities of the remaining amount(S110). The cold-rolled steel plate is annealed at 830-850°C and C is reemployment(S120). The annealed cold-rolled steel plate is cooled at a cooling rate of 6-35°C/s in a cooling section including a plurality of cooling zones that are independently controlled(S130). The cooled cold-rolled steel plate is overaged in an overaging section(S140).
